Mesothelioma

Mesothelioma is a tumour of the mesothelium, which lines many parts of the body. It is caused by asbestos, which is a fire- and heat resistant mineral used as insulation as well as in some construction materials.


The symptoms of mesothelioma can differ based on the location and what kind of tumor is present. They may include a constant, painful cough and chest pains, as well as breathing difficulties.

Pleural mesothelioma

Pleural mesothelioma, also known as pleural meso frequent form of mesothelioma. It is found in the lung linings and the chest wall. The symptoms of pleural mesothelioma are chest pain, breathlessness, and coughing. These symptoms may be a sign of other conditions, and they may not be identified until cancer has advanced.

A health professional can request imaging tests to detect pleural cancer, such as a CT scan or chest X-ray. If these tests show signs of mesothelioma, doctors will require a biopsy to collect the tissue or fluid to test.

Pleural mesothelioma can be staged which allows doctors to determine the severity of the disease and predict a patient's outcome. Doctors will determine whether cancer has spread into other parts of the human body.

Pleural mesothelioma is a cancer that has four stages. The stage of the disease will determine which treatments are available. Each stage of the illness has different symptoms, and a different chance of survival.

The doctors will combine surgery, chemotherapy and radiation therapy to treat Pleural msothelioma. Patients are likely to be advised home oxygen therapy in order to breathe easier. They will attempt to eliminate as much of the tumor and the surrounding tissue as they can.

In certain instances, doctors may perform lung transplants in some cases. Patients with a low prognosis or mesothelioma that has advanced, could be eligible to take part in clinical trials to test new treatments.

There is no cure for mesothelioma, however, new treatment options improve the outlook for this rare cancer. Diagnosis

Mesothelioma is a rare form of cancer. It is the reason why it isn't easy to diagnose. Mesothelioma can be diagnosed only after the patient has been experiencing chronic symptoms for a long time and is unable to find a cause. It is also difficult to distinguish from more common health issues, like lung cancer or irritable-bowel syndrome.

Doctors will employ a combination of imaging tests and biopsies in order to make a diagnosis. These tests aid doctors in determining the severity of your condition and what treatment options will be most appropriate.

A X-ray may be the first test that your doctor will use. This test will allow them to determine whether there is any fluid in the lungs or if there's any other abnormalities in your chest. It will also help determine whether the cancer has spread into the lymph nodes at the sternum's center.

The next step is typically the CT scan of the abdomen or chest. This will enable doctors to view the organs and lungs clearly. MRIs (magnetic-resonance imaging) is a different type of imaging that uses magnetic fields and waves to produce images. They can reveal information that is not possible using X-rays or CT scans.

Doctors may perform a biopsy if mesothelioma is found in tissue or fluid samples. This involves taking some of the tissue for examination under a microscope. A pathologist will examine the tissue for any cancerous cell and the source.

If you suspect mesothelioma, your physician will need to take a biopsy of your Pleura tissue. This tissue can be removed by needles, or through the procedure called video-assisted surgery. This procedure involves inserting a tube with an end with a camera and a light into the chest cavity to access the pleura.

Blood tests can be used to check for certain proteins that are released by mesothelioma tumor cells. They can aid doctors in determining the presence of mesothelioma and other cancers. These tests are not always exact.
